The word “retreat” has a Latin origin. Specifically, from re “back” and trahere “to draw” comes the Latin word retrahere, meaning to “draw back, withdraw, call back.”

Cursillos in Christianity ( Spanish: Cursillos de Cristiandad, "Short courses of Christianity") is an apostolic movement of the Catholic Church. It was conceived in Spain between 1940 and 1949 and began with the celebration of the so-called "first course" from January 7 to 10, 1949 at the Monastery of San Honorato, Mallorca.Men's Retreat Themes. The definition of a “meeting” has been interpreted broadly by the courts. Any gathering of a quorum of a public body for the purpose of conducting public business is a meeting regardless of the manner in which the gathering may be characterized, with the notable exception of an executive session portion of the meeting.Workshops. In the live event industry, the term “workshop” usually refers to an event that focuses on a specific skill or trade technique. Workshops tend to act as an intensive to learn about or take action on a chosen topic. A workshop will usually be shorter than a retreat. Typically, a workshop could last between a few hours to a full day.
